Muslim-Muslim Ticket: APC National Legal Adviser quits

Daniel Bwala

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on LinkedinShare on Whatsapp

By Felix Ekwu

The National Legal Adviser of the All Progressives Congress, APC, Daniel Bwala has resigned his membership in the party.

Bwala disclosed his resignation from the APC a few hours after the party’s presidential candidate, Bola Ahmed Tinubu unveiled former governor of Borno State, Kashim Ibrahim Shettima as his running mate on Sunday just after the initial nominee, Ibrahim Masari announced his withdrawal from the position.

Bwala apparently hinged his resignation from the party on Tinubu and Shettima being from the same Muslim religion which he said was against the principles and convictions he firmly stands for.

In multiple tweets before midnight on Sunday via his Twitter handle @BwalaDaniel he wrote below:

“Asiwaju has announced Kashim Shetima as his running mate. Kwankwaso is planning to announce a Pentecostal Bishop as his running mate. Interesting times lie ahead.

“Tonight I officially resigned my membership of @OfficialAPCNg on principles and conviction that I hold so dear. At this time of our national existence, our efforts amd energy should gravitate towards uniting our people”.
